网站搭建全攻略:框架选型与设计高效实战
|
在搭建网站前,明确目标是关键。你需要清楚网站是用于展示信息、电商交易,还是内容创作。不同的用途决定了技术选型的方向。例如,静态内容为主的博客适合使用轻量级框架如Vite或Next.js;若需动态交互和用户登录功能,则推荐采用全栈框架如Nuxt.js或Remix。 选择合适的前端框架能极大提升开发效率。React因其组件化思想和庞大的生态成为主流,尤其适合复杂交互的页面。Vue则以简洁易上手著称,适合中小型项目快速落地。Angular虽功能全面,但学习成本较高,适合企业级长期维护项目。 后端技术同样不可忽视。Node.js搭配Express或NestJS可实现高性能的API服务,特别适合与前端框架无缝对接。Python的Django和Flask则在数据处理和快速原型开发中表现优异,适合对安全性要求高的系统。 数据库选择应根据数据结构和访问模式决定。关系型数据库如PostgreSQL和MySQL适合结构化数据管理,而MongoDB等NoSQL则更适合灵活的数据模型和高并发读写场景。合理设计表结构与索引,能显著提升查询性能。
2026AI模拟图,仅供参考 部署环节需考虑可扩展性与稳定性。使用Docker容器化应用,可确保环境一致性。搭配GitHub Actions或GitLab CI实现自动化构建与部署,减少人为失误。选用云服务商如阿里云、AWS或Vercel,可快速上线并按需扩容。 设计阶段强调用户体验。响应式布局让网站在手机、平板、桌面端均表现良好。遵循Fitts定律与色彩对比原则,优化按钮大小与文字可读性。加载速度至关重要,压缩图片、启用懒加载、使用CDN分发静态资源,都是提升体验的关键手段。 持续迭代是网站成功的核心。通过埋点分析用户行为,定期收集反馈,不断优化功能与界面。保持代码整洁,文档清晰,有助于团队协作与后期维护。一个成功的网站,不仅是技术的体现,更是对用户需求的深度理解与回应。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

